The Ecosystem: Product Categories, Stakeholders, and Demand-Supply Framework

Key Product Categories

  • Drug Delivery Micro Pumps:

    Devices designed for precise, controlled release of pharmaceuticals, including insulin, chemotherapy agents, and pain management drugs.

  • Neurostimulation Micro Pumps:

    Used in deep brain stimulation, spinal cord stimulation, and other neuromodulation therapies.

  • Cardiovascular Micro Pumps:

    For targeted delivery of anticoagulants or other cardiac medications.

Stakeholders in the Ecosystem

  • Manufacturers:

    Innovators developing device hardware, software, and integration solutions.

  • Healthcare Providers:

    Hospitals, clinics, and specialists who implant, monitor, and maintain devices.

  • Regulatory Bodies:

    Ministry of Food and Drug Safety (MFDS), international agencies ensuring safety and efficacy.

  • Patients & Caregivers:

    End-users whose acceptance and compliance drive demand.

  • Distributors & Service Providers:

    Logistics, maintenance, and lifecycle management partners.

Demand-Supply Framework & Market Operation

The demand primarily stems from clinical need, patient acceptance, and reimbursement policies. Supply is characterized by localized manufacturing, often supported by global supply chains for raw materials like biocompatible polymers, microfabrication components, and electronics. The market operates through a combination of direct sales to healthcare institutions, collaborations with OEMs, and distribution via specialized medical device channels. Lifecycle services, including device calibration, software updates, and end-of-life management, constitute a significant revenue stream.

Value Chain Analysis: From Raw Materials to End-User

  • Raw Material Sourcing:

    High-purity biocompatible polymers (e.g., PEEK, silicone), microfabrication components, sensors, batteries, and wireless modules sourced from specialized suppliers, often with regional manufacturing hubs in South Korea or neighboring countries.

  • Manufacturing & Assembly:

    Advanced cleanroom facilities employing microfabrication, precision assembly, and quality control protocols. Emphasis on miniaturization, reliability, and biocompatibility.

  • Distribution & Logistics:

    Devices are distributed via authorized channels, with inventory management systems ensuring timely delivery. Integration with hospital procurement systems optimizes supply chain efficiency.

  • End-User Delivery & Lifecycle Services:

    Implantation by trained clinicians, followed by remote monitoring, software updates, and maintenance services. Revenue models include device sales, recurring service contracts, and consumables.

Digital Transformation, System Integration, and Cross-Industry Collaborations

The market is witnessing a paradigm shift driven by digital health integration. Connectivity features such as Bluetooth, NFC, and IoT enable real-time device monitoring, remote diagnostics, and data analytics, enhancing patient outcomes and operational efficiencies. Standardization efforts, including adherence to interoperability protocols like HL7 and FHIR, facilitate seamless integration with electronic health records (EHRs) and hospital information systems.

Collaborations between medical device firms and technology giants (e.g., Samsung, LG) are fostering innovations in miniaturized electronics, AI-driven diagnostics, and predictive analytics. These alliances accelerate the development of smart, adaptive micro pumps capable of adjusting therapy parameters dynamically.

Adoption Trends & Use Cases Across End-User Segments

Major end-user segments include hospitals, specialized clinics, and home healthcare providers. The adoption of implantable micro pumps is accelerating in areas such as:

  • Diabetes Management:

    Continuous subcutaneous insulin infusion pumps with smart features for personalized dosing, improving glycemic control.

  • Neurological Disorders:

    Deep brain stimulation devices with micro pumps for targeted drug delivery in Parkinson’s disease and epilepsy.

  • Oncology:

    Implantable pumps delivering chemotherapy agents directly to tumor sites, reducing systemic toxicity.

Shifting consumption patterns are driven by patient preference for minimally invasive, remotely manageable therapies, supported by increasing insurance coverage and clinician familiarity with digital health tools.
